Pipeline Trail is a 2.1-mile out-and-back in Cherry Creek State Park near Sundown, CO. It is mostly level, with 55 ft of elevation gain. It scores 0/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.

  1. Start at the trailhead, heading W.
  2. 350 ftTurn right onto 12-Mile North, heading NW.
  3. 0.5 miSharp left onto Pipeline Trail, heading NW.
  4. 0.3 miTurn left, heading SW.
  5. 0.1 miBear right onto Cherry Creek Trail, heading SW.
  6. 300 ftReach the turnaround, then head back the way you came.
  7. 300 ftBear left onto Pipeline Trail, heading W.
  8. 0.1 miTurn left, heading E.
  9. 0.3 miSharp right, heading NE.
  10. 0.5 miTurn left, heading SE.
  11. 50 ftArrive back at the trailhead.

Each distance is the walk from the previous step. Tap a step for a map of its junction.
